Oklahoma City Thunder at San Antonio Spurs

Thunder Moneyline (+116)

With how the last games went, I'm a little surprised that the Thunder are underdogs in this game. If San Antonio had a better response in Game 3 after losing Game 2 in Oklahoma City, I could see Oklahoma City as the underdog in this game.

However, they didn't. The Thunder bench came up big in Game 2 and even bigger in Game 3. Spurs fans are hoping their team will come through, knowing their backs are against the wall, and they may.

The way Oklahoma City has played the last two games, however, the Moneyline is a tremendous value play.


First-Half Winner: Oklahoma City Thunder (+106)

At this point, given how well Thunder bench players are performing, Oklahoma City may have more shooters than the Spurs can handle.

While I expect to see a tighter game, I think the second-half adjustments San Antonio makes will be key for the Spurs. Consequently, I see the Thunder taking a lead into halftime.


Second-Half Winner: San Antonio Spurs (-115)

San Antonio is an excellent team; one that will not go down without a fight. As much trouble as they've had adjusting to the Thunder's game plan in the last two games, I'm not so sure they'll have the answers they need in the first half of this game.

However, in the second half, they'll get things figured out. Enough to win the game? That's hard to say, but the Spurs will not go down without a fight. Whether it's Victor Wembanyama taking over or more of a team effort, San Antonio will win the second half.


First-Half Winner/Full-Time Winner Parlay: Oklahoma City Thunder/San Antonio Spurs (+550)

Oklahoma City has something going on that is working well against one of the NBA’s best teams. It will continue to work for at least the first half of this game.

However, San Antonio will figure something out in the second half, make a few adjustments and go on to win the game, sending the series back to Oklahoma City tied at 2-2.
